Umm Suqeim / Sunset Beach

Jumeirah Street, Dubai, Dubai

Description

Sunset Beach, also known as Umm Suqueim, is one of Dubai's better known and most popular beaches. Sand quality is fair, and the water is quite clear. This beach is well-known for providing some of the best photo opportunities of the iconic Burj Al Arab hotel. A few years back, lighting equipment was set up so that visitors are now authorised to swim in a 125x30m area until midnight.

Access & Transport

Access by car is easy but few parking options around so may make sense to come by taxi instead. Buses No 8, 81, 88 ply Jumeirah Beach rd, about 150m away from the beach.

Meta review

Very popular beach with reviewers who mostly enjoy the sunset and Burj Al Arab views - the corollary is that some visitors complain of the amount of tourists that come to take pictures.

Conclusion

A very good option for a tourist as it will also give you good photo opps - however, if you like less busy places you may want to look for alternative options such as Jumeirah Public Beach or some of the beach clubs / hotels private beaches.

Key positive

Clean water and night swimming possible

Location is quite central and access to the beach is free

Good for sunset and taking pictures

Key negative

Can be quite busy

Sand quality not as good as it used to be

Suitability

Suitable for all ages, including younger kids. Visitors with reduced mobility can access the beach.
